Abstract

This paper describes the smart grid operation strategies based on nuclear load following to improve the power system reliability in order to prepare preparations for the increasing use of renewable resources and real-time demand response. Load following operation in a nuclear power plant is a method of regulating the power supply and keeping the demand stable in the allowed range of nuclear power generation to relieve the effects of power interconnections for generation sources with renewable generations or very large variations of generation output in the case of power interconnection. In this simulation, we performed an inter-area power flow simulation for the variation of the power generation/load using the Korea Electric Power Corporation (KEPCO) 2020 power system planning data in South Korea. We used the PSS/E 32 version tool for the inter-area flow simulation.
